Slovenia hosts dozens of food and wine festivals throughout the year, each celebrating local specialties and traditions.
Odprta Kuhna (Open Kitchen) in Ljubljana runs every Friday from March to October, transforming Pogacarjev trg into an open-air food market with dozens of vendors. The Lasko Beer and Flowers Festival, Maribor Wine Festival, and Goriska Brda Cherry Festival are summer highlights.
Autumn brings wine harvest celebrations (trgatev) across all three wine regions, along with chestnut festivals, mushroom fairs, and the famous Martin's Day (Martinovanje) when new wine is officially "baptized."
